Re: is popeye disease affecting my betta?
Bettas are best on their own, to be honest. That ammonia issue, though - it's a big problem that needs sorting ASAP. Your tank isn't cycled, and that's why you're still getting ammonia readings. I'd recommend doing 70% water changes daily until it's all clear - no ammonia, no nitrite. It's a pain ...
